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Watford Junction to Llandudno start from as little as £21.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Watford Junction to Llandudno start from £81.50 one way, or £116.50 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Watford Junction to Llandudno are available for £161.60 one way, or £323.20 return

Facilities at Watford Junction: Meeting Every Need

Watford Junction is designed with the traveler in mind, offering a host of facilities to ensure a seamless journey. The ticket office is operational from 5:30 AM to 11:00 PM every day except Sunday when it opens at 6:30 AM—ideal for early risers and night owls alike. If you've purchased tickets online, you can conveniently collect them at the ticket machines located in the booking hall. For those requiring assistance, an induction loop is available, enhancing accessibility for travelers with hearing aids.

Step-free access throughout the station ensures it is user-friendly for all, including individuals with reduced mobility. Accessible toilets operated with a RADAR key are available, and assistance can be booked in advance for anyone needing extra help. For those using wheeled transport, ramps are available for train access, and there's a dedicated area with 19 accessible parking spaces in the car park.

Facilities and Amenities at Llandudno Train Station

The station prides itself on a range of facilities catered to ensure a comfortable journey. From the absence of ticket barriers to the availability of a helpful ticket office operating at varied hours throughout the week, purchasing and collecting tickets is effortless. With accessible machines accepting only card payments and induction loops for those with hearing impairments, the station ensures inclusivity and ease for all passengers.

Comfort isn't overlooked, with waiting rooms open on most days, including weekends, ensuring you stay warm and relaxed before your journey. Need assistance? Find help points readily available, and keep informed with departure screens and announcements. While luggage storage isn't available, the station is secure with CCTV both within the premises and the car park.

For those driving in, the station's car park, operated by Network Rail, offers 120 spaces, including eight accessible ones, and is open 24 hours a day. Parking charges do apply, with a variety of tariffs to suit different needs. If you're exploring via bicycle, the station supports cycling with 30 spaces, scattered across the station with covers and CCTV for added security.
